Celene’s

Nightlife and hospitality veteran behind Gurney’s, Surf Lodge, and more, Dylan Grace, has teamed up with Zachary Zimmerman, known for his work behind The Box and Up & Down, to create the city’s coolest new lounge, Celene’s. Blending the vibe of Studio 54 with that of a chic Parisian salon, Celene’s channels a retro-futuristic aesthetic with an open loft layout and intimate nooks. With Manhattan’s Flatiron neighborhood featuring a cultural and culinary revival, Celene’s is making a name for itself as more than just a bar or a club, offering a late-night experience for a 25-and-up crowd with elevated cocktails, a curated music program, and a main lounge tucked behind a metal curtain. The lounge’s street level is open to the public, while upstairs, access to a discreet floor operates on a referral-only basis, which hums with late-night energy and a curated vibe. This isn’t to amplify exclusivity but rather to create a sense of chemistry and community where the night doesn’t just continue but deepens — setting a new standard for the best cocktail bars in New York.
Bar Bianchi

The teams behind The Nines, Le Dive and Elvis have opened this summer’s newest sip destination, Bar Bianchi, in the East Village. Inspired by the vibrant piazzas of Northern Italy, this thoughtfully designed bar effortlessly fuses the energy of New York’s wine culture with the timeless elegance of Italian tradition. The interior captures the charm of 1920s and 1930s Italian design layered with the optimism of 1960s modernism. When it comes to food and drink, the menu focuses on trattoria-styled dishes that pair well with that of Italian staple cocktails like spritzes, negronis, and sgroppinos alongside a natural selection of wine.
Pearl Box

When it comes to the best cocktail bars in New York, go back in time to an era reminiscent of the 1970s at this intimate cocktail bar set in the heart of Soho. Ideal for your next date night, the sexy atmosphere features hardwood walls, green accents, leather seating, a marble countertop, and red carpeting inspired by Carlo Mollino. Guests are invited to enjoy intricate cocktails using seasonal ingredients alongside caviar service, light bites, and nostalgic candy treats.
Ten11 Lounge

Newly opened alongside Zoi Mediterranean, the Ten11 Lounge is hidden behind a dimly lit staircase offering New Yorkers a sense of escapism within the Flatiron neighborhood. A large custom bar top and the tables are lit through a lightbox topped with Onyx, presenting a moody, dim-lit energy. The space will evolve throughout the night with the earlier times suited for after-work drinks or dates and will then seamlessly blend into a hot spot destination for a sophisticated night out. Guests are welcome to sip on expertly crafted cocktails like their decadent “Smoke and Mirrors” drink – a take on a classic old-fashioned with The Macallan 12, Greek liquor, Mastika Skino, and Italian liquors Amaro Nonio and Apero served with caviar under a smoky glass coche.
Tigre

If you’re looking for chic, swanky, but still effortlessly cool, Tigre is the Lower East Side’s latest obsession. From the team behind Maison Premiere, Tigre whisks its guests to a polished, microsuede lounge channeling the downtown glamour of New York City. With contemporary and sophisticated cocktails, the lounge offers a range of nostalgic classic ‘Then’ drinks to modern, innovative ‘Now’ sips alongside an intricate martini menu. If you’re looking to indulge while impressing your date, Tigre isn’t the place to miss.
